Hey Rachel,
Yes, you will need to apply for a new Cambodia eArrival card each time you re-enter the country.
The eArrival card is valid for a single entry only, so if you leave Cambodia for Vietnam and then return a week later, you must apply for a new eArrival card before your second arrival.

Hey Preecha,
Yes, even if you already have a Cambodian eVisa, you still need to apply for the Cambodia eArrival card. This is a separate entry requirement that applies to all travelers, regardless of their visa type.
The eArrival card is primarily used for immigration clearance and health declarations, helping streamline your entry into Cambodia. Without it, you may experience delays at customs or even be denied entry.

Hey Meilin,
You don’t have to print it, but it’s a good idea.
When you receive your eArrival card via email, you’ll get a QR code. Cambodian immigration officers will scan this when you arrive. You have two options:
-
Print a copy and carry it with you.
-
Show a digital version (a screenshot or email on your phone).
While either method works, having a printed backup can be helpful in case of phone battery issues or poor internet access at the airport.
